Product Details
Description:
Light Shield for 52 Etcher Catcher is an essential optical and protective accessory designed to optimize illumination and protect the interior components of the Etcher Catcher system. Engineered from durable, heat-resistant transparent material, the shield provides uniform light diffusion while preventing dust, abrasive particles, and etching debris from reaching the light assembly. Its contoured design ensures that illumination is directed evenly across the workspace, eliminating glare and shadows that could interfere with precision during detailed dental restoration procedures. The Light Shield also helps maintain consistent optical clarity, reducing eye fatigue and improving working accuracy for dental technicians performing intricate surface treatments. In addition to enhancing visual quality, the shield acts as a safety barrier�protecting both the operator and the internal electrical components from exposure to fine particulate matter generated during etching or blasting. This protection contributes significantly to longer service life for lamps and internal wiring, reducing maintenance needs. The Light Shield for 52 Etcher Catcher is easy to install and remove, allowing effortless cleaning and quick replacement when necessary. Its smooth surface resists staining and chemical damage, maintaining a clear field of view over time.
